What Is the Cost of Living Near Little Rock?

Understanding the cost of living near Little Rock is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Hytec Machine Company.
Little Rock's Cost of Living Index is approximately 83.4 (16.6% less expensive than US average; 5.6% more than AR average). Slightly higher cost within AR due to housing being higher than rural areas, though still well below national average. Transportation costs also closer to national average.
